Sinovac,

This new 5.0, 4 valve, all aluninum, V-8 is going to be off the charts. The current 4.6, 3 valve motor has high compression and cast rods and it loves to be supercharged. I own a 2009 GT500 and my 2007 4.6 Mustang with a Ford Racing Whipple Supercharger is quite a bit quicker tham it's GT500 big brother. Reliability of the 4.6 with the 500HP Whipple was so good that Ford Racing bumped it to 550HP. Still with outstanding reliability. I have been running mine for three years now and it has been faultless. The 4.6 Mustang handles better than my 5.4 Shelby as well.

The current Mustang runs virtually heads up with the V-8 Camaro although it has about 100 less HP. The new 5.0 with 419 HP before supercharging will make it a giant killer with a Whipple bolted on.

Both of your statements are correct.This is a development S/C kit to see were we can go with the new factory pistons and rods combo. The same block with Different pistons and rods come off the same line at Essex for The PDV Falon in Oz currently & it's SC.
FRPP went with the traditional blower on top look for Mustang, FPV/Prodrive hung it upside down in the valley for there 5.0L appl.
We'll start at low bust 4-6 and see what happens from there.
Same as we did on the 4.6L 3v and yes it's a great combination FRPP hit a homerun there.
We will take it all the way and blow thing's up or run'em till they break.
Got to find any loose links.
